What is the electronic signature legitimateness for logistics in the United Kingdom
The electronic signature legitimateness for logistics in the United Kingdom refers to the legal recognition and validity of electronic signatures within the logistics sector. This framework ensures that eSignatures hold the same legal weight as traditional handwritten signatures, facilitating smoother transactions and agreements. The Electronic Communications Act 2000 and the eIDAS Regulation govern the use of electronic signatures, providing a reliable legal structure for businesses operating in logistics.

Legal use of the electronic signature legitimateness for logistics in the United Kingdom
In the United Kingdom, the legal use of electronic signatures is supported by various regulations that affirm their validity. The eIDAS Regulation establishes that electronic signatures cannot be denied legal effect solely because they are in electronic form. This legal framework is crucial for logistics companies, as it allows for the efficient execution of contracts, agreements, and other essential documents without the need for physical signatures.
Key elements of the electronic signature legitimateness for logistics in the United Kingdom
Key elements that contribute to the legitimateness of electronic signatures in logistics include:
- Intent to sign: The signer's intention to authenticate the document must be clear.
- Consent: All parties involved must agree to use electronic signatures.
- Identification: The identity of the signer must be verifiable, often through secure methods.
- Integrity: The document must remain unchanged after signing, ensuring the authenticity of the signature.
